About STOP CANCER

STOP CANCER is committed to funding the most promising and innocative scientists in early research of all forms of cancer prevention, treatment, cures and subsequent clinical applications. STOP CANCER works primarily with local National Cancer Institute-designated Comprehensive Cancer Centers and other qualified institutions in the United States to carry out its mission. www.stopcancer.org

About the Malibu Country Mart

The Malibu Country Mart encompasses six acres of prime real estate in the heart of Malibu. The 67 unique tenants comprised of high-end retail, dining, and service offerings are housed in an eclectic mix of architectural styles including Mediterranean, modern and rustic influences. The structures are complimented  by world-class gardens, unique sculptures, outdoor dining and picnic areas, and the popular children's playground. The Malibu Country Mart is leading the trend in Malibu eco-friendly practices, from three electric car charging stations to a chemical-free sandbox in the children's playground. www.malibucountrymart.com

ABOUT "An Evening with Women"

"An Evening with Women" was reinvented by Linda Perry in 2009 and will be produced by Brent Bolthouse. The annual event has featured world-renowned talent including live performances by Christina Aguilera, Cyndi Lauper, Heart, P!nk, Joan Jett, Ozzy Osbourne, Courtney Love, Camp Freddy, Cat Power, Juliette Lewis, Kat Von D, Aimee Mann, Wanda Sykes, Sarah Silverman, Kathy Griffin, Linda Perry, Evan Rachel Wood, Rumer Willis, 4Non Blondes, Margaret Cho, Milla Jovovich, Michelle Rodriguez, and Gina Gershon along with honoring community leaders including Ellen DeGeneres, Sharon Stone, Renee Zellweger, Billie Jean King, Melissa Etheridge, k.d. lang, Lily Tomlin, The Fosters’ Sherri Saum and Teri Polo and more.

The Los Angeles LGBT Center serves underserved seniors, women and girls, including the homeless youth currently surviving on the streets of L.A.

The annual beneift has raised more than $4.65 million for the center since 2002. The L.A. LGBT Center has assited members of the region’s lesbian, gay, bisexual and transgender community since it opened in 1969.

About the Los Angeles LGBT Center:
Since 1969 the Los Angeles LGBT Center has cared for, championed and celebrated LGBT individuals and families in Los Angeles and beyond. Today the Center’s more than 450 employees and 3,000 volunteers provide services for more LGBT people than any other organization in the world, offering programs, services and global advocacy that span four broad categories: Health, Social Services and Housing, Culture and Education, Leadership and Advocacy. We are an unstoppable force in the fight against bigotry and the struggle to build a better world; a world in which LGBT people can be healthy, equal and complete members of society.

What is P.S. ARTS?

P.S. ARTS’ mission is to improve the lives of children by providing arts education to underserved public schools and communities. It is the only organization in Southern and Central California that provides yearlong arts education in dance, visual arts, music, and theater arts to every child in a school during the regular school day. Each week, P.S. ARTS serves 20,000 students in 10 school districts and 50 public schools. For more information, please visit www.psarts.org.

EXHIBITOR HIGHLIGHT

Didier Ltd., London

Since 2006, Didier Ltd. has specialized in jewels designed by leading modern masters, painters, and sculptors who are recognized internationally for their art, in addition to working in jewels, which often comes as a surprise. Currently the gallery has over 300 jewels by over 150 different artists that date primarily from the 1940s to 1980s. With this historical perspective, the gallery is uniquely placed to acquire only the finest examples and does not deal in reissue or pieces produced by artists’ estates. After being neglected for forty years, this overlooked expression of the artists’ oeuvre is now regaining international recognition. In addition to the LA Modernism Show, Didier Ltd. has participated in the some of the most prestigious design fairs in the world, including Design Miami, TEFAF Maastricht, and New York’s Winter Antiques Show.

NYC artists Mint&Serf are pleased to present Support, Therapy and Instability, their new limited edition (Edition of 1000) 136 page monograph. Support, Therapy And Instability strips graffiti to the bare gristle of gesture and expression, while getting away far from polished graffiti murals and calculated street art. The series attempts to look at the narrative of expressions, rather than graffiti as a decorative aesthetic that often lacks visceral meaning. The book’s main focus are twenty three large canvases created by Mint&Serf, Jacuzzi Chris, Pablo Power and the Peter Pan Posse at The Broadway Chapter in New York City from December of 2011 through September of 2012.
